Last Saturday, the Ultimate Fighting Championship (UFC) hosted UFC 300, an extraordinary fight card at the T-Mobile Arena, situated in Las Vegas. This stacked pay-per-view event was highly thrilling and was one of the most exhilarating UFC events witnessed in recent times. The event perfectly fulfilled all the promises the promotion made in anticipation of the contest.

Alex Pereira was able to defend his UFC light heavyweight title by winning with a knockout blow against Jamahal Hill. Meanwhile, in the co-main event of the evening, Zhang Weili was able to keep her UFC strawweight championship with a decision win over Yan Xiaonan. The card was filled with exciting matches, including a lightweight fight between Max Holloway and Justin Gaethje where Holloway scored a last-second knockout to claim the BMF title. All in all, it was an event filled with nonstop thrills from the very beginning.

UFC 300: Memorable Stats Battles

Diego Lopes emerged victorious in the shortest three-round fight ever. He defeated Sodiq Yusuff via TKO in just 1 minute and 29 seconds of Round 1.

Newest result in a three-round combat: Renato Moicano gains victory by technical knockout against Jalin Turner with only 49 seconds left in the second round.

The most recent conclusion to a bout that went on for five rounds involved Max Holloway knocking out Justin Gaethje during the final second of the fifth round.

Aljamain Sterling was able to clinch 8 out of 13 takedown attempts against Calvin Kattar, making him the fighter with the highest number of takedowns landed.

Charles Oliveira had the highest number of submission attempts, with a total of four attempts against Arman Tsarukyan.

Diego Lopes knocked down Sodiq Yusuff twice, making him the fighter with the most knockdowns in the match.

Bobby Green hits Jim Miller with 186 important strikes during a three-round battle, attempting a total of 319.

Max Holloway has set a new personal record by landing 3,378 significant strikes in UFC. This achievement puts him at the top for most significant strikes landed in UFC history.

Max Holloway achieved a new milestone in UFC history by surpassing his own record for the most strikes landed, which now stands at a whopping 3,622.

The victory by Max Holloway over Justin Gaethje, which occurred just one second before the end of the fight, is now in a position of shared glory in UFC history alongside another win by Yair Rodriguez against Chan Sung Jung. Both knockout victories occurred at the 4:59 mark and made for very exciting bouts.

Bobby Green has achieved a new milestone in the UFC lightweight history by surpassing his own prior record for the highest number of significant strikes with an astounding 1,845 successful strikes landed.

Bobby Green has beaten his own previous record with 2,072 strikes landed, becoming the UFC's lightweight fighter with the most strikes landed.

Jim Miller has set a new record for the most amount of fighting time in the history of the UFC lightweight category, managing to accumulate an impressive 6 hours, 47 minutes and 47 seconds in the ring.

Jim Miller has set a new personal record for most matches played in the history of UFC. He has participated in a total of 44 fights, surpassing his previous record.
